Takara Todd

Prior to Sacramento State: Played two seasons (2001-02 & 2003-04), at Contra Costa College in San Pablo, Calif...played guard both seasons for Paul Debolt and was named all-Bay Valley Conference honorable mention both years...helped lead the Comets to two Bay Valley championships...took 22 charges one season.

High School: A 2001 graduate of Pinole Valley High School in Pinole, Calif...played four years of basketball...was named first team all-ACCL as a sophomore and junior...also as a sophomore received the most hustle award...as a senior served as team captain for the Spartans...was also named MVP and was a three-time all-tournament winner...for three seasons she also ran the 100 meters, 200 meters and relay team for Pinole Valley...played on the Bay Area Magic club team from 1997-2001 with current Division I players April Bankston and Angelita Hutton from Nevada, and Jasmin Braggs from Eastern Washington.

Personal: Born March 19, 1983...grandparents are Jimmy and Dorothy Ealy...parents are Yvonne Ealy and William Todd...major is psychology...would like to be a sports psychologist.

Muscatell on Todd: �Takara is a strong, quick and aggressive defender who also has offensive talents. She could be a really pleasant surprise.�
